Introduction to Continuous Integration Testing

Continuous Integration (CI) testing ensures code changes are being well integrated into the project codebase so we can discover any problems at an early stage.

Top Continuous Integration Tools List

We've researched the existing CI tools that are available today and have put together our top continuous integration tools list.

TDD vs BDD – What’s the Difference Between TDD and BDD?


TDD vs BDD are different but they both work to increase software development accuracy. This post explores their best uses and how they vary.

What is BDD? An Introduction to Behavioral Driven Development

What is BDD? Behavioral Driven Development is a software development approach that has evolved from TDD, but with most of its potential downfalls eliminated.

A Testers Role in the Machine Learning Process

machine learning

Machine learning lets your system identify patterns in data and predict the future using these patterns. A tester’s role is vital in modeling these systems.

What is TDD? – An Introduction to Test Driven Development

What is TDD? A software development approach where tests are written, before writing the bare minimum of code required for the test to be fulfilled.

What is load testing?

Load testing is a kind of non-functional testing that is carried out to understand the behaviour of an application under a specific user load.

Introduction to the Industrial Internet of Things (IIoT)

Industrial internet of things

Industrial Internet of Things (IIoT) is the advanced form of IoT and it is used in industrial applications such as agriculture, manufacturing etc.

Testing PoS Machines

Testing PoS machines can be challenging as Point of Sale machines deal with many systems integrated together. Here's a short guide on how to get started.

Smart Watch Testing – A Beginners Guide

Smart watch testing

As QA engineers you will have to be diligent when it comes to smart watch testing. Here we discuss some common scenarios and challenges.

